ST3 interviews are extremely competitive and achieving the highest possible score is essential in securing the surgical training post of choice. The key to success in these interviews is through diligent preparation.
This book outlines the structure and format of the ST3 general surgical interviews, with chapters dedicated to each component area that is assessed on the day. Written in an engaging style, it provides an essential resource for the interviews, with all of the required material in one book,a bonus for many readers with time constraints imposed by a demanding work schedule. It is aimed at instilling prospective surgeons with the tools and confidence needed to succeed at the ST3 general surgical interview. Success in these structured interviews will lead to the award of a 'national training number'.

About the author










Sala Abdalla BSc MBBS FRCS (Gen Surg)
Sala Abdalla is a London-based Consultant General and Upper Gastrointestinal Surgeon. She is very active in medical education and her contributions include the re-development of the Royal College of Surgeons of England's intermediate laparoscopic skills course and training junior surgeons on the Core Skills in laparoscopy and Basic Surgical Skill courses.
Amber Shivarajan BMedSci BMBS MRCS
Amber Shivarajan is a Specialty Training Registrar (ST3) in the South-East London general surgical training programme. She graduated from the University of Nottingham and completed her post-graduate foundation and junior surgical training in hospitals around Greater Manchester and South London. Using material that has now been incorporated into this book, she was able to secure a national training number as well as her first- choice rotation.
Kaushiki Singh BSc MBBS MRCS
Kaushiki Singh is a Specialty Training Registrar (ST4) in the South-East London general surgical training programme. She completed her foundation training in London and core surgical training in Portsmouth. She was awarded her first-choice rotation in the training programme. She cites breadth of knowledge as one of the challenges in preparing for ST3 interviews and hopes that this book will be the all-in-one resource to helping candidates prepare and succeed.
